On the recordFebruary 9, 2006
I will be brief. For those who have been involved in this issue, it has been discussed actually since last August and deals with the small companies or businesses that would be paying into the fund that is the subject of this bill. The amendment is designed to reduce the impact of the trust fund on the small- and medium-sized companies and to ensure that the fund does not drive them into bankruptcy. It does principally two things. First, it provides across-the-board relief to small- or midsized companies, those with annual gross revenues of less than $1 billion, by limiting their trust fund contributions to 1.67 percent of their gross revenues. This per se relief should resolve most ability-to-pay problems that are created by the fund with certainty and without administrative burdens. For those who do not qualify for this across-the-board relief or for whom it is not enough, the amendment provides a second form of hardship relief. It authorizes the administrator to reduce the company's fund assessments if the company otherwise would go out of business and would be unable to pay its bills. To be exact, under the amendment, a company can qualify for an adjustment if it can show that its fund payments ``would materially and adversely affect the defendant participant's ability to continue its business and to pay or satisfy its debts generally as and when they come due.'' Under this amendment, access to this form of relief would be unlimited.…
